Structural Intern
The Structural Intern will join a structural engineering team supporting the design of foundations, retaining walls, and building structural systems for land development projects, including residential subdivisions, commercial sites, and mixed-use developments. Projects range from small foundation designs to multi-building structural packages for private developers, homebuilders, and commercial clients. This position offers a direct opportunity to apply structural engineering coursework to real-world development projects.
As a Structural Intern, the selected candidate will learn to apply industry standards—including ACI, IBC, and ASCE—in the structural design process and will assist Senior Engineers in the preparation of structural calculations, drawings, and construction documents.
Duties and Responsibilities:
- Assist engineers in preparing structural designs for foundations, retaining walls, and building structural systems on land development projects.
- Perform structural calculations and analyses for building loads, foundations, and retaining structures under the guidance of licensed Engineers.
- Prepare and revise structural drawings, details, and specifications using AutoCAD under the direction of Senior Engineers.
- Research applicable building codes and design standards, including ACI, IBC, and ASCE, for use in structural design.
- Assist in reviewing shop drawings and submittals for structural components during the construction phase.
- Travel to project sites as necessary to observe existing conditions and support construction observation activities.
